#9. “Dissent is the highest form of patriotism”

*sigh* Another BS quote that sounds too good to be true. This quote came into fashion during the Vietnam era, when hippies were protesting the war and looking for a good old fashioned bit of classical liberal founding father-ish sounding words to bring about the smackdown. Somebody did say the quote however, but it wasn’t Jefferson. From Monticello:

On October 15, 1969, in a speech at Columbia University, Mayor John Lindsay of New York City stated, “We cannot rest content with the charge from Washington that this peaceful protest is unpatriotic…The fact is that this dissent is the highest form of patriotism.”
